    Make sure that you look under the car. The torque boxes are very critical on these cars and if they are rusted out it wont be structurally sound.

    Looks worth it from the pics. Just check it out underneath.

    After looking around the forum for 30min, I think I picked up the major rust areas to try to check out. Nice forum you guys have! :thumbs2:

    Floors, torque boxes, cowl, etc.

    This car supposedly came from California, so hopefully it's clean.
